Demographic Data

ZIP code 17529 is located in Lancaster County, Pennsylvania, with a total population of 4,924 and a median age of 27.4. This is a rural community where 16.4% of residents are 65 or older (approximately 809 individuals), near the national average. The racial and ethnic composition includes 96.0% White, 1.8% Black/African American, 2.0% Hispanic/Latino. Economic Metrics

The median household income is $72,679, near the national median. The poverty rate is relatively low at 5.8%. The unemployment rate is 0.9%. The median home value is $351,000 and median monthly rent is $1,162.
